What Is a Fixed Glass Roof Light?
A fixed glass roof light is a non-opening glazed roof window designed to bring natural daylight into a building through the roof structure. Unlike opening roof windows or ventilated skylights, fixed roof lights remain permanently sealed, focusing entirely on maximizing light transmission and thermal performance.
Their minimalist design makes them suitable for a wide variety of architectural styles, from contemporary residential properties to large-scale commercial developments.

Glazing Options for Fixed Glass Roof Lights
The glazing specification plays a major role in determining the performance, comfort, and energy efficiency of a roof light system.
Modern glazing technologies provide numerous options to suit different project requirements.
Double and Triple Glazing
- Double-glazed roof lights offer strong thermal insulation and are widely used in residential and commercial applications.
- Triple-glazed systems provide even greater energy efficiency and acoustic performance, making them suitable for demanding environments.
- Improved insulation helps reduce heat loss and contributes to lower energy consumption throughout the year.
- Advanced glazing configurations enhance occupant comfort while supporting sustainable building objectives.
Solar Control Glass
- Solar control glazing helps manage heat gain by reducing the amount of solar energy entering the building.
- This technology is particularly valuable in areas exposed to strong sunlight where overheating may become a concern.
- Improved temperature control contributes to greater comfort and reduced cooling requirements.
- Solar control glass allows abundant daylight while maintaining energy-efficient building performance.
Laminated Safety Glass
- Laminated glass provides enhanced safety and security by remaining intact if damaged, reducing the risk of injury.
- Many building regulations require safety glazing for overhead applications to ensure occupant protection.
- Laminated glass also offers improved acoustic insulation and UV protection.
- Its durability and safety characteristics make it a preferred choice for many roof light installations.
